Seattle vs Pittsburgh Prediction 4 July 2025

    Seattle Mariners
    Seattle Mariners
    Pittsburgh Pirates
    Pittsburgh Pirates
    6
    0
    2
    0
    0
    1
    0
    1
    2
    0
    -
    0
    0
    0
    0
    0
    0
    0
    0
    -

    📢Which players will handle difficult pitches best? Both Seattle Mariners and Pittsburgh Pirates have several candidates for the role of lead batter, but we will find out the best in the upcoming match of the "MLB" tournament on 4 July at 20:10. The odds for the game are as follows - against . As you can see, the numbers favor the team Seattle Mariners in this match, but we will examine below how well the majority's predictions will hold up.

    Head-to-Head

    Here is a clear illustration of the statistics with which the opponents approach the upcoming match. Their previous head-to-head encounter took place on 18 August 2024 during the MLB tournament, ending with a score of 3:10. Overall, the Seattle Mariners team has secured 7 victories (4 at home). Meanwhile, the Pittsburgh Pirates have claimed 5 wins (2 on the road). It's worth noting that, on average, the hosts score 5 runs per game, while the visitors average 3.33.

    H2H Stats Matches and Previous Teams Results

    67%
    10 Wins
    33%
    5 Wins
    06.07.25
    MLB
    Seattle Mariners
    Seattle Mariners
    Pittsburgh Pirates
    Pittsburgh Pirates
    1
    0
    0
    0
    0
    0
    0
    0
    0
    0
    0
    0
    1
    0
    0
    0
    0
    0
    06.07.25
    MLB
    Seattle Mariners
    Seattle Mariners
    Pittsburgh Pirates
    Pittsburgh Pirates
    1
    0
    0
    0
    0
    0
    0
    0
    0
    0
    0
    0
    1
    0
    0
    0
    0
    0
    04.07.25
    MLB
    Seattle Mariners
    Seattle Mariners
    Pittsburgh Pirates
    Pittsburgh Pirates
    6
    0
    2
    0
    0
    0
    0
    0
    1
    0
    0
    0
    1
    0
    2
    0
    0
    0
    18.08.24
    MLB
    Pittsburgh Pirates
    Pittsburgh Pirates
    Seattle Mariners
    Seattle Mariners
    3
    10
    0
    2
    0
    2
    0
    0
    0
    3
    0
    1
    2
    0
    0
    2
    1
    0
    0
    0
    17.08.24
    MLB
    Pittsburgh Pirates
    Pittsburgh Pirates
    Seattle Mariners
    Seattle Mariners
    7
    2
    1
    0
    0
    1
    0
    0
    2
    0
    0
    1
    1
    0
    3
    0
    0
    0
    Empty
    There are no events
    Add the matches you are interested in or Subscribe to a team, tournament or player.

    Seattle Mariners Team Overview

    In their 87 matches this season, Seattle Mariners have secured 46 victories and suffered 41 defeats, translating to win and loss percentages of 53% and 47%, respectively.

    The team's average statistics for the season are as follows:

    • average runs scored: 4.53 (at home: 4.02);
    • average runs allowed: 4.37 (on home turf: 4.02);
    • overall average total runs per game: 8.9.

    Additionally, in the last 10 official matches, the team recorded 5 wins (2 of which were at home) and 5 losses (2 at home). During this period, the average runs scored by Seattle Mariners stands at 3.6, with average runs allowed at 4.3. In home games, these figures are 3.5 and 3.25, respectively. As for the total runs, the average over these 10 games is 7.9.

    Match Results: Seattle Mariners

    21.06.26
    MLB
    Seattle Mariners
    Seattle Mariners
    Boston Red Sox
    Boston Red Sox
    1
    5
    1
    0
    0
    0
    0
    0
    0
    2
    0
    0
    0
    3
    0
    0
    0
    0
    0
    0
    L
    20.06.26
    MLB
    Seattle Mariners
    Seattle Mariners
    Boston Red Sox
    Boston Red Sox
    2
    6
    0
    0
    0
    1
    0
    0
    0
    0
    0
    0
    0
    0
    0
    4
    0
    0
    2
    1
    L
    18.06.26
    MLB
    Seattle Mariners
    Seattle Mariners
    Baltimore Orioles
    Baltimore Orioles
    3
    0
    3
    0
    0
    0
    0
    0
    0
    0
    0
    0
    0
    0
    0
    0
    0
    0
    W
    18.06.26
    MLB
    Seattle Mariners
    Seattle Mariners
    Baltimore Orioles
    Baltimore Orioles
    3
    5
    0
    0
    0
    0
    0
    2
    1
    0
    0
    0
    0
    1
    0
    1
    0
    0
    2
    1
    L
    17.06.26
    MLB
    Seattle Mariners
    Seattle Mariners
    Baltimore Orioles
    Baltimore Orioles
    3
    1
    0
    1
    0
    0
    1
    0
    0
    0
    0
    0
    0
    0
    2
    0
    0
    0
    W
    Empty
    There are no events
    Add the matches you are interested in or Subscribe to a team, tournament or player.

    Pittsburgh Pirates Team Overview

    The team Pittsburgh Pirates heads into their upcoming away game with 39 wins and 49 losses from 88 matches this season. Their winning percentage stands at 44%, while their losing percentage is 56%. To better assess the capabilities of Pittsburgh Pirates, we've gathered some key statistical indicators below.

    Season performance summary:

    • average runs scored: 3.52 (away games - 3.07);
    • average runs allowed: 3.85 (on the road - 4.12);
    • average total per game: 7.38.

    In terms of their last 10 official matches, here are the figures:

    • wins: 8 (including 1 on the road);
    • losses: 2 (with 2 away);
    • average match total: 8.5;
    • average runs scored by the team: 6.1 (in away games - 3.33);
    • average runs conceded: 2.4 (in away fixtures - 5.67).

    Match Results: Pittsburgh Pirates

    21.06.26
    MLB
    Colorado Rockies
    Colorado Rockies
    Pittsburgh Pirates
    Pittsburgh Pirates
    2
    1
    1
    1
    0
    0
    1
    0
    0
    0
    0
    0
    0
    0
    0
    0
    0
    0
    L
    20.06.26
    MLB
    Colorado Rockies
    Colorado Rockies
    Pittsburgh Pirates
    Pittsburgh Pirates
    4
    3
    0
    0
    0
    0
    1
    0
    1
    0
    0
    0
    0
    0
    0
    0
    2
    3
    L
    18.06.26
    MLB
    Oakland Athletics
    Oakland Athletics
    Pittsburgh Pirates
    Pittsburgh Pirates
    4
    12
    0
    3
    0
    2
    0
    0
    0
    2
    0
    0
    2
    0
    1
    5
    0
    0
    1
    0
    W
    17.06.26
    MLB
    Oakland Athletics
    Oakland Athletics
    Pittsburgh Pirates
    Pittsburgh Pirates
    5
    6
    4
    0
    0
    0
    0
    0
    0
    1
    0
    0
    1
    2
    0
    2
    0
    0
    0
    1
    W
    16.06.26
    MLB
    Oakland Athletics
    Oakland Athletics
    Pittsburgh Pirates
    Pittsburgh Pirates
    11
    2
    0
    0
    3
    0
    0
    0
    2
    1
    1
    0
    0
    0
    5
    0
    0
    1
    L
    Empty
    There are no events
    Add the matches you are interested in or Subscribe to a team, tournament or player.

    Prediction on the outcome

    Trends
    • Pittsburgh Pirates won with a +1.5 handicap in last 6 games (MLB).
    👉Prediction: Pittsburgh Pirates Handicap (+1,5) (odds: 1.7)

    Prediction on the over/under

    Trends
    • Pittsburgh Pirates have scored over 2.5 runs in 6 of last 7 games against Seattle Mariners (MLB).
    👉Prediction: Pittsburgh Pirates Total Over (2,5) (odds: 1.67)

    Editorial Prediction

    Key statistics:
    • Over 7.5 runs scored in 6 of last 7 Seattle Mariners games against Pittsburgh Pirates (MLB).

    Our choice
    Total Over (7,5) at odds of -154*
    *The odds are relevant for the time of publication (28 July 2006, 01:15)

    Betting Tips: Seattle Mariners - Pittsburgh Pirates

    Pittsburgh Pirates have won:
    pittsburgh-piratesin last 6 games (Baseball league).
    Pittsburgh Pirates Win
    Bovada
    +151
    Seattle Mariners have scored over 2.5 runs:
    seattle-marinerspittsburgh-piratesin 11 of last 12 games against Pittsburgh Pirates.
    seattle-marinerspittsburgh-piratesin 8 of last 9 games against Pittsburgh Pirates (Baseball league).
    seattle-marinerspittsburgh-piratesin last 6 home games against Pittsburgh Pirates.
    Seattle Mariners Total Over (2,5)
    -278
    Seattle Mariners have scored under 6.5 runs:
    seattle-marinerspittsburgh-piratesin 9 of last 10 games against Pittsburgh Pirates.
    seattle-marinerspittsburgh-piratesin 8 of last 9 games against Pittsburgh Pirates (Baseball league).
    seattle-marinersin 9 of last 10 games (Baseball league).
    seattle-marinersin 8 of last 9 home games (Baseball league).
    Seattle Mariners Total Under (6,5)
    -500
    Pittsburgh Pirates have scored over 2.5 runs:
    seattle-marinerspittsburgh-piratesin 6 of last 7 games against Seattle Mariners (Baseball league).
    Pittsburgh Pirates Total Over (2,5)
    -149
    View more facts

    Seattle - Pittsburgh Table position

    American League
    gWLP
    1.
    Toronto Blue Jays
    Toronto Blue Jays
    1619368785
    2.
    New York Yankees
    New York Yankees
    1619368846
    3.
    Seattle Mariners
    Seattle Mariners
    1619071765
    4.
    Boston Red Sox
    Boston Red Sox
    1618873782
    5.
    Cleveland Gardians
    Cleveland Gardians
    1618774634
    6.
    Detroit Tigers
    Detroit Tigers
    1618774755